Customer Success Manager

As a Customer Success Manager, you will serve as the primary liaison with a diverse portfolio of high-value customers, helping them set and achieve their influencer marketing goals using CreatorIQ software and services. You’ll build personal relationships with multiple stakeholders, earning their trust and respect through your commitment to their success and will be goaled on your customer retention and health. Customer Success Managers are experts in our product, as well as in Influencer Marketing programs and we pride ourselves by sharing best practices, strategy and measurement to our growing base of world-class brands, agencies, and tech companies.

 What you’ll do:

  • Act as the primary post-onboarding strategic partner for a portfolio of Mid-Market customers.

  • Guide customers through milestone-based success planning—focusing on activation, adoption, and measurable outcomes tied to their business goals.

  • Drive platform adoption by helping customers leverage CreatorIQ’s self-service tools, workflows, and reporting capabilities.

  • Lead business reviews, check-ins, and platform optimization sessions, reinforcing program value and identifying risks or gaps.

  • Share scalable best practices and use-case recommendations drawn from industry and peer benchmarks.

  • Monitor customer health, platform engagement, and satisfaction metrics to inform a proactive engagement strategy.

  • Partner with Implementation and Services teams to ensure customers are properly trained and enabled.

  • Collaborate with Product Support to resolve technical questions, ensuring a consistent customer experience without taking on tactical support responsibilities.

  • Work closely with the Renewal Manager to support the contract renewal process and ensure retention goals are met.

  • Provide input to internal teams (Product, Marketing, Sales) based on customer feedback, feature requests, and recurring themes.

Who you are and what you’ll need for this position:

  • Passionate about influencer marketing, creator content and social media measurement

  • 2+ years of experience in a customer-facing role managing the customer lifecycle within a technology platform, agency, or media/brand environment.

  • Strong communicator with the ability to clearly articulate value to marketers and decision-makers.

  • Strategic mindset with the ability to guide customers through change management and program growth using scalable frameworks.

  • Comfortable working across multiple accounts, balancing long-term planning with day-to-day customer needs.

  • Data-literate—capable of interpreting data to guide recommendations and customer engagement strategy.

  • Skilled in collaboration with internal teams including Support, Implementation, Product, and Sales.

  • Passionate about helping customers succeed, with a focus on retention, advocacy, and measurable outcomes.

  • Familiar with influencer marketing and social media platforms (preferred but not required).

  • Proficient in Salesforce, GSuite, Zoom, Slack; experience with Notion, JIRA, or Zendesk is a plus.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
